Bandwidth Portout Request
Status
Active, Maintained and In Production
Purpose
When a enduser requests to port out a number, bandwidth will call this to validate the port request.
Technology
Application is a C# .NET3.1 API.
Built with Microsoft Visual Studio Professional 2022 / 17.3.2
Source code
Application source code is stored Azure Devops Git
Project: BandwdithPortOutRequestWebhook
Repo: Vumber / BandwidthPortOutRequest / Repos / Files / BandwidthPortOutRequestWebhook
Deployment Method
Azure DevOps Pipeline
Triggered on commit
Build to WebAppName: 'vumbwwh' / slot: 'test'
Description
User looking to port out their number/s from Vumber will provide information to their new service provider.
This must be a minimum of their Vumber account number. And a PIN number if set on their account (it is at account, not number level)
There new service provider will call a Bandwidth service, which will call this webservice.
Based on the number, account number, PIN, and account & number status, the port will be approved or not.
Hosted
Hosted as Azure App Service
WebAppName: 'vumbwwh'
Logging
Logging will be on the logging server, currently VumTest2:
L:\Logs\LogReceiverService\BwPortRequest\_unauthenticated